The Ivy Soap Works was built for Salford businessman Charles Goodwin in 1874. Goodwin was renowned in the area and at the turn of the twentieth century he became the proud owner of the first ever motor car in the City of Salford.

Colgate Palmolive-Peet bought Goodwin's Soap Works in 1938. The factory traded until closure in 2005. The 1896 Bill of Quantities and Specification for the Ivy Soap Works extension were produced by architects Edward Salomons and Alfred Steinthal. It was found in the Oldham office of Glovers formerly Cameron Middleton and Lees established in 1924.
